i'm going to be letttering two black trucks with white reflective vinyl and they want a rock in the middle of the logo--their name is 'white rock nursery'.
question:
can you paint on reflective vinyl?
any ideas on how to make the rock shape more realistic with painting techn.-i don't have an airbrush though.....

Apply base coat enamel with a brush...then mix appropriate colors and apply with sponge..you can easily acquire a very realistic look this way...
Needless to say you will not be able to get a "Reflective" in this area!!!!!

Kim, yes you can do it! I would cut the letters with the computer leaving space for your "rock" then draw your rock on and hand cut it. Apply it normally and hand paint a good size black outline. have about 6 cups of coffee before hand for that rough oultline look, making sure that you make it 'rough' but consistent. For a quick rock definition you can use a ripped piece of paper as a loose mask and mist it wih some light grey Krylon. again the more paint you apply to the reflective the less it will reflect. Bob is also right, I have done some reflective edge prints before, all the films are transparent so they all 'light up'

Hi Kim... I am far from being an expert but I have done a rock in vinyl. I used the formica look vinyl from Avery. Kinda of hard to work with but no more than the reflective vinyl can be. Just another idea. Good luck...
